Сложнее поддерживать, зависимости от librdkafka, за которой также нужно следить. Выбрали за основу kafka-php, т.к. в большей степени работу проекта контролируем сами и продолжаем обновлять.
Flutter продолжает развиваться, плюс мы не сталкивались с большими трудностями при решении наших задач. В процессе эксплуатации приложение работает стабильно.
На flutter разработка под ios и android. gRPC не применяли, только REST и JSON, полученный сериализацией моделей из openapi_generator. Интеграция с ЕСИА имеет ряд сложностей, в большей степени организационных, связано это с регламентными работами по регистрации системы
Секционирование не является решением, которая способна дать профит для любой базы. Могут быть случаи, когда это отразится плохо на производительности. Для принятия такого решения нужно оценить все риски, если вы не получаете желаемого результата, то возможно это не то что вам нужно.
Это было далеко не просто, но в целом вы правы. Первичный ключ содержит ключ секционирования, не вижу в этом проблемы.
Это может быть сложно, если вы не знаете правила по которому можно определить этот ключ.
Сложнее поддерживать, зависимости от librdkafka, за которой также нужно следить. Выбрали за основу kafka-php, т.к. в большей степени работу проекта контролируем сами и продолжаем обновлять.
Flutter продолжает развиваться, плюс мы не сталкивались с большими трудностями при решении наших задач. В процессе эксплуатации приложение работает стабильно.
На flutter разработка под ios и android.
gRPC не применяли, только REST и JSON, полученный сериализацией моделей из openapi_generator.
Интеграция с ЕСИА имеет ряд сложностей, в большей степени организационных, связано это с регламентными работами по регистрации системы
Спасибо за ответ. Я ещё не реализовал у себя нативную поддержку FK 12 версии. Использую решение на триггерах.
Это было далеко не просто, но в целом вы правы. Первичный ключ содержит ключ секционирования, не вижу в этом проблемы.
Это может быть сложно, если вы не знаете правила по которому можно определить этот ключ.
Analyze к секционированной
UPD: на предыдущем скрине, тест.сервер, там данные были удалены, приложил актуальный скрин
Analyze к секционированной
Надеюсь, на скринах будет видно